Save There's something about the way cream cheese dissolves into a pool of golden oil and garlic that makes everything feel effortless. I discovered this pasta on a random Tuesday when I had cream cheese sitting in the fridge and nothing else seemed exciting enough for dinner. The result was so unexpectedly luxurious that I've made it dozens of times since, each time remembering why it became an instant favorite—it's the kind of dish that feels fancy but tastes like comfort.
I made this for my partner on a weeknight when we were both too tired to think, and they asked if we'd accidentally ordered takeout. That moment—when someone's genuinely surprised that simple ingredients became something this good—is when you know a recipe deserves its spot in the rotation.
Ingredients
- Penne or fettuccine, 350g: The shape matters here; penne catches the sauce in its ridges, while fettuccine creates elegant ribbons of texture.
- Broccoli florets, 300g: Fresh florets work best, and cooking them in the pasta water saves a pan and seasons them perfectly.
- Olive oil, 2 tbsp: Good quality oil becomes part of the sauce, so don't skip on this one.
- Garlic cloves, 4 large minced: Minced garlic melts into the sauce; resist the urge to use pre-minced as it loses its punch.
- Cream cheese, 225g softened: Room temperature is non-negotiable—cold cream cheese will seize and lump up.
- Milk, 120ml: This creates the silky consistency; you can substitute with pasta water if you're out.
- Parmesan cheese, 60g grated: Freshly grated makes a visible difference in how smoothly it melts into the sauce.
- Black pepper and salt to taste: Season in layers rather than all at once for better flavor distribution.
- Red pepper flakes, ⅛ tsp optional: A whisper of heat cuts through the richness beautifully.
- Fresh parsley and extra Parmesan for garnish: These final touches make it feel intentional, not rushed.
Instructions
- Boil your pasta and vegetables together:
- Bring a large pot of salted water to a rolling boil—the pasta needs real heat to cook properly. Add pasta and follow package timing, then toss in broccoli florets during the final 3 minutes so they soften just enough without falling apart. This timing matters because overcooked broccoli becomes mushy, but undercooked feels raw against the silky sauce.
- Build your garlic foundation:
- In a large skillet over medium heat, warm olive oil until it shimmers slightly, then add your minced garlic. Let it sizzle for 1–2 minutes—you're listening for that gentle crackling sound that means it's releasing its aroma without burning. Dark garlic tastes bitter, so stay present and stir occasionally.
- Melt the cream cheese into silk:
- Lower the heat to medium-low and add your softened cream cheese in chunks. Stir constantly as it melts into the warm oil, watching it transform from lumps into a glossy, cohesive base. This should take 2–3 minutes of gentle stirring.
- Create the creamy sauce:
- Slowly pour in milk while whisking to keep lumps from forming—think of it like making a roux, with patience being the secret ingredient. Once smooth, stir in Parmesan, black pepper, salt, and red pepper flakes if using, tasting as you go because every stove runs differently.
- Combine pasta with sauce:
- Drain your pasta and broccoli, saving that ½ cup of starchy cooking water first—it's liquid gold for loosening a sauce that's gotten too thick. Add everything to the skillet and toss gently, adding reserved pasta water a splash at a time until the sauce coats everything in a silky embrace without pooling at the bottom.
- Finish and serve:
- Transfer to bowls or plates immediately while the sauce is still flowing. A scatter of fresh parsley and a generous pinch of extra Parmesan on top completes the dish, adding both visual contrast and a final hit of umami.
Save I once made this for a friend who was going through a rough patch, and they sat at my kitchen counter eating directly from the skillet while we talked through everything. That's when I realized this pasta isn't just dinner—it's the kind of food that creates space for connection, because it's nourishing without demanding any of your energy.
Why This Sauce Works So Well
Cream cheese is an underrated pasta secret because it has more body than heavy cream but stays silky when you temper it with heat and liquid. The garlic infuses the olive oil first, creating an aromatic base that carries flavor throughout the entire dish. When you add the cheese gradually and whisk with milk, you're building an emulsion that clings to every strand of pasta and every broccoli floret, turning simple ingredients into something that tastes like you spent hours in the kitchen.
Timing and Temperature Matter
The biggest mistake people make is cooking the garlic too long or on heat that's too high—it browns and turns acrid instead of fragrant. Once the cream cheese goes in, you need medium-low heat so it melts gently rather than breaking apart. The entire sauce comes together in about 5 minutes once you add the garlic, which is why having your pasta and broccoli ready at the same time feels so satisfying.
Variations and Additions
This recipe is a canvas waiting for your preferences, whether that means adding roasted red peppers, swapping broccoli for spinach, or stirring in cooked chicken or shrimp for extra protein. I've made it with asparagus during spring and found it even more elegant, and I've added sundried tomatoes when I wanted a subtle sweetness cutting through the richness. The foundation stays solid no matter what you add, which is the hallmark of a truly flexible recipe.
- Protein additions like shrimp or chicken should be pre-cooked before tossing into the sauce.
- If using dairy-free options, cashew cream or oat cream can replace regular milk for a similar texture.
- A squeeze of lemon juice at the end adds brightness and lifts the whole dish from heavy to refreshing.
Save This is the kind of pasta that reminds you why cooking at home is worth the small effort—you end up with something genuinely better than what most restaurants would charge you for, made in your own kitchen. It's become my go-to when I want to feel like I tried without actually sacrificing my evening.
Your Questions Answered
- → What pasta works best for this dish?
Penne or fettuccine are ideal, as they hold the creamy sauce well, but you can use any pasta shape you prefer.
- → Can I substitute the broccoli?
Yes, asparagus or spinach make excellent alternatives, offering a slight variation in texture and flavor.
- → How can I adjust the sauce consistency?
If the sauce is too thick, gradually add reserved pasta cooking water until the desired creaminess is reached.
- → What can I add for extra protein?
Cooked chicken or shrimp stirred in during the final stages adds protein and complements the creamy sauce.
- → Is this suitable for special diets?
This dish is vegetarian but contains wheat and dairy, so consider gluten-free pasta or dairy alternatives if needed.